Who Can Become a Mentor?

In order to become a mentor, volunteers must display a strong desire to be a positive role model to the youth and actually be willing to act upon this desire.  Becoming a mentor means you have the ability to contribute time and effort in supporting your mentee.  Other qualifications are as follows:

 

Mentor Role

  • Must serve as positive role model
  • Must commit to one-on-one mentoring sessions once a week for one year or a nine-month school year
  • Must cultivate mentee’s strengths and interests through the guidance of program sponsored projects
  • Must attend orientation and regular training sessions

Qualifications & Requirements

  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• Must complete the application and screening process
  • Must have reliable transportation
  • Must be able to identify positive qualities in youth
  • Must adhere to the Mentoring in Action policies and procedures
